Let go of your fear and unlock drawing skills that you never believed you could have with this expertly guided sketchbook. Not your ordinary art
book, You Will be Able to Draw by the End of This Book is a combined tutorial and sketchbook that not only teaches you the fundamental steps
required for you to be able to draw, but also allows you the space to practise on the page. The book lays flat to allow you to draw comfortably
and has an elastic band to keep your artwork safe. Each exercise has an estimated completion time, so it doesn't matter whether you are at home,
on your lunch break or even on the bus, you'll always find time to practise. Jake is like an ever-present companion who will guide you on your
creative journey, with his friendly and practical tone.
His lessons build in complexity as you work through the book, starting with the basics of line making and progressing to portraits and landscapes.
His clever exercises will help you gain confidence and break you out of old habits as well as encouraging you to see things in a different way and
